CALDWELL, Idaho – Natasja Davis scored her Cascade Conference-leading eighth goal in 10 games to get No. 17-ranked College of Idaho past Southern Oregon, 1-0 on Friday night at Simplot Stadium.
Davis, a sophomore forward, took an assist from Payton Mongelli in the 69th minute for the lone score. It made the first-place Yotes 8-1-1 overall and 4-0-0 in the CCC, and the Raiders 4-4-2 and 1-1-2.
The loss ended SOU's team-record CCC unbeaten streak, which dated back to last season, at 14 games.
Keeper
Ashlynn Hernandez kept SOU in the game by making six saves. The Yotes fired 11 shots before Davis finally put one through, while the Raiders didn't generate their only shot until a few minutes later – a strike by
Kaylah Bresee that Hannah McFadden saved to preserve the lead.
The Yotes have shut out three consecutive opponents and are unbeaten in eight straight games.
The Raiders play again 7 p.m. Saturday at Eastern Oregon, which enters the contest at 2-0-2 in conference play.
